9.5自定义打印

2019-03-13 16:22:37 张海波

大部分情况下我们使用Excel自身的打印功能就可以实现大部分的打印需求,对于一些特殊的打印需求可以通过高级打印来实现。

1、套打 
如果我们想把信息打印到已经事先印刷好格式的单据上,这种打印模式就叫套打;下面我们以“收款单”为例来进行说明,如下图所示:

阿米巴系统

点击工具栏上的高级打印设置按钮 ,如下图所示:

阿米巴系统

选择“套打”,点击“确定”按钮,这时候程序会自动产生一个“#高级打印设置#” 页面,如下图所示:

阿米巴系统

接着,你就可以按照常规的方法进行打印格式的调整与进行打印预览,直到满意为止即可。

说明:1、由于在模板设计期间,数据项目是空白的,为了便于你进行打印格式的调整和预览,程序自动把数据项目的名称填上去,但是在真正打印的时候这些名称不会出现。 
2、那些显示数据项目名称的格子就是要套打的格子,如果有些项目你不想打印,那么直接按DEL删除这些格子的内容即可。 
3、如果你还想额外打印一些其它的固定信息,你直接在这个页面上输入上去即可。 

在填表、查看、修改等情况下,跟平常打印一样,直接点击工具栏上的“快速打印”按钮即可进行套打打印,也可以点击“打印预览”按钮进行预览。 
2、带页头页尾的自动分页打印 
当单据或者报表的表体内容非常多,一张纸打不下的时候,很自然就需要进行分页打印,如果你要求每张打印出来的纸上都带有表头和表尾,那就需要本功能了,注意:Excel自身的打印功能只能实现表头而不能实现表尾。 
下面我们以“订货单”为例进行说明,如下如所示: (略图)

如上图所示,这张单据的表体内容非常多,如果要求每张纸只能打印8行,那么就需要进行分页打印了,同时还要求每张纸都有表头和表尾。 
同样地,我们点击工具栏上的高级打印设置按钮 ,如下图所示: 
阿米巴系统

选择“带表头表尾的分页打印”,点击“确定”按钮,这时候程序会自动产生一个“#高级打印设置#” 页面,如下图所示:(图略)

以后打印的时候就会按这个页面进行打印,你可以按常规操作对这个页面进行格式调整和进行打印预览,如果行数不够,你可以在表体中间插入相应的行数,例如这里要求的是8行,你进行打印格式调整的时候,按一张纸的大小进行调整,直到合适为止。 

说明:1、在模板设置中进行打印格式调整的时候是按一张纸的大小进行调整的。 
2、如果有些项目你不想打印,那么直接按DEL删除这些格子的内容即可。 
3、如果你还想额外打印一些其它的固定信息,你直接在这个页面上输入上去即可。 
4、进行分页打印的时候,金额合计默认是整张单据的总计,如果你希望只针对本分页进行合计,你可以在高级打印设置页面直接修改一下这个合计的格子的合计公式为“=SUM(H9:H16)”即可。 

在填表、查看、修改等情况下,跟平常打印一样,直接点击工具栏上的“快速打印”按钮即可进行套打打印,也可以点击“打印预览”按钮进行预览。 

3、保存本地打印设置 
对于使用模板的人来说,有时候他的电脑有多台打印机,默认情况下,打印的时候都是往操作系统的默认打印机里打印,如果不想用默认打印机进行打印,你可以先选择好打印机,然后利用本功能把当前的打印机设置保存起来即可,那么下次再对该模板进行打印的时候, 
他就会利用上次保存的打印机进行打进了,而不需要每次都进行设置,也不影响其它软件对打印机的使用。 
你可以在填报、查看、修改等情况下,右击 –〉保存本地打印设置,即可,如下如所示: 
阿米巴系统

4、页码打印 
在进行分页打印的时候,你可能想在适当的位置打印上页码,目前支持的页码变量有5个,分别是: 
[PAGE]          ——  当前页号 
[TOTAL]     ——  总页数 
[DEPART]     ——  当前用户所属部门 
[OPER]           ——  当前用户名字 
[DATETIME] ——  当前日期时间 
阿米巴系统

如上图所示,就表示打印的时候,每页都会打上当前页号和总页数,例如: 1/3,2/3 等, 
注意,在打印前你还需要指定这些页码符号所在的位置,如下如所示: 
阿米巴系统

如上图所示,就表示页码符号位于“E9”,如果页码符号分散在多个格子,那么写的时候就用逗号隔开即可。


标签: 自定义打印
电话咨询
数字阿米巴
阿米巴课程
超级集算器